no power,09 f150 4wd

I have no - power windows,door locks,radio, blinkers, will not shift out of park,no dome lights. all started last night after it was parked for about an hour the lights flashed on their own and when I went to leave this morning all of this is going on. I have-
checked fuses - good
checked for codes - none
truck runs fine, you have to press the shift lock button to get it out of park,runs like normal. Stumped!

Try disconnecting both of the battery terminals and touching both leads together. This usually clears all memory and maybe will help. Remember both leads off.

Just to clarify, to be safe: Take the wires off the battery, ensuring nothing is still connected. Then, touch them together, which should discharge the capacitors in the system still holding a charge. I'd honestly just disconnect them and let it sit for a few minutes, as it's a bit safer.
